Custom Website (FTP)

The Custom Website (FTP) format sends files directly from your computer to another computer via FTP (File Transfer Protocol).

The Custom Website (FTP) window allows you to change the FTP address, username, password, and file name as may be required by the website.

Important! - For the Custom Website (FTP) option to work you must first be able to send files electronically to a website via FTP. This means you must have a file format that will be accepted by the website and information on where to send it. Once you are sending files via FTP to a website, PostEverywhere can automate the process of generating the file and transferring it from your computer to the website.
